Monitoring the impacts of riparian zone land-use change on water quality, hydrology, and watershed connectivity of a first-order stream in the Hudson Valley, NY.

- dataset_eml_datatabledescription: Biweekly to monthly sampling of ion concentrations in the Fonteynkill stream. Samples were collected in a 30 mL HDPE wide mouth nalgene bottle and filtered through a 0.45 uM PES filter prior to analysis via ion chromatography.

- Filtration and storage
- dataset_eml_methoddescription: Samples were collected in amber bottles and refrigerated at 4 degrees C for no more than two weeks before filtration. Samples were filtered through 0.45 uM PES syringe filters into 1.5 ml IC vials and frozen at -20 celcius until analysis via ion chromatography.
- Ion Chromatography
- dataset_eml_methoddescription: Samples were ran on a Dionix IC 3000 with a 5 point standard curve. Peaks were integrated properly and matched the integration of the standard curve, which typically had R-squared values above 0.9999 dataset_eml_methodsInstrumentation: Dionix IC 3000dataset_eml_methodsSoftware: Chromeleon
